It was unusually warm yesterday in Hays. The official high for Tuesday, Sept. 19, was 100 degrees, according to statistics from the K-State Agricultural Research Center south of town.
That reading ties the record. The temperature hit the century mark 100 degrees back on Sept. 19, 1935.
It was also windy in Hays with wind gusts up to 39 mph out of the south as recorded at the Hays Regional Airport. Tuesday’s overnight low dipped to 53 degrees.
Wednesday’s weather forecast calls for a much cooler day, then warming back up again Thursday.
